Roy Horan
Founder of Innovea Ltd., was a key developer ofthe Multimedia Innovation Centre at HK PolyUs
School of Design. He specializes in enhancing and
assessing creativity/innovation potential and
achievement. Roy has conducted research into
the neuropsychology of creative thinking and is
published in the Encyclopedia of Creativity and the
Creativity Research Journal. He designed a unique
system for measuring creativity, based on the
concept of creative momentum. His neuroscientific
work on creative contemplation indicates that
complex creative problems are solved in a relaxed,
alert mental environment similar to meditation. Roy
developed new meditation techniques which
support creat ive endeavor through the
transcendence and integration of information.
Prior to the PolyU, Roy worked, for 20 years, in
Hong Kongs film/video/ television industries. He
has acted in both Jackie Chan and Bruce Lee
movies. In 2010, he was a Key-Speaker at the
TEDx Pearl River Delta Conference on THE
HEART OF CREATIVITY.
Stephen Chung
Secrettourhk
Stephen Chung graduated from the Chinese University
of Hong Kong, majoring in Journalism. During university,
he has been on exchange to Finland where he aroused
the keen interest of traveling and meeting new people.
Before starting up the organization, he worked in
advertising agencies. Their vocational background
fosters his new ideas generated towards tourism, which
brings clashes to this conventional industry.
Secret Tour HK
Secrettourhk was founded in 2011, based in Hong
Kong. It is an innovative and alternative organization,
which offers various tours or events to individuals,
schools, companies, and organizations. Target
participants include both locals and expats. The
services offered are aimed at showing secret spots and
hidden stories of Hong Kong, hoping to display
something non-stereotypical and essential of the
dwellers livelihood. Moreover, interactions between
people are especially highlighted as it is hoped to evoke
emotions for the city eventually.

Anita Lam and Margaret LokWoof
Chiengora is a type of wool made out ofdog hair first used many centuries ago bythe Europeans and the Mayans. Socialenterprise Woof aims to raise humancompassion for and change attitudestowards animals through the sales ofchiengora accessories. Also, through itsWooferine canine animal welfare educationalprojects, Woof hopes to raise awarenessamong the public of the plight of animals aswell as the need to respect all life.
Woof! was founded by PolyU MDesStrategies student Anita Lam and graduateMargaret Lok. The Woof project took theHKSEC 2011 Championship as well as theAward for Best presentation.

Kacey Wong
Kacey Wong experimental art project investigates the poeticsof space between men and their living environment. Kaceywas born in Hong Kong in 1970. He was the winner of BestArtist Award in 2010, Rising Artist Award and OutstandingArts Education Award given by the Hong Kong ArtsDevelopment Council in 2003. Kacey studied architecture inCornell University and received his Master of Fine Arts degreefrom Chelsea School of Art and Design and Doctor of FineArts Degree from Royal Melbourne Institute of Technology. Heis now an Assistant Professor at The Hong Kong PolytechnicUniversitys Environment and Interior Design Discipline. Kaceycurated many art exhibitions exploring issues of space andcity: Home (1999), Personal Skyscraper (2000), City Space
(2001), & Drift City (2001, 2002, 2010) and exhibited bothlocal and internationally.
Kacey started his Drift City photo series since year 2000,dressing up as a skyscraper traveling from cities to cities insearch for utopia and published the photo book Drift City 10Years (2010). His mobile home tricycle project WanderingHomes was selected to be feature at the 2008 VeniceArchitectural Biennale and his floating house PaddlingHome that performed on Victoria Harbour was the starfeature in 2010s Hong Kong & Shenzhen Bi-City Biennale ofUrbanism/Architecture exhibition.
Kris Sawatzky
Party With A Purpose
Party With A Purpose, a non-profit society for all
conscious-minded party animals, was created inHong Kong, April 2011, to organize nightlife party
fundraisers that help stimulate awareness for non-
profit ocean conservation charities.
Founder and part-time DJ/Producer, Kris Sawatzky,
developed the concept from his love of the oceans
and of house music. "The inspiration came after
watching the documentaries The Cove, Sharkwater
and The End of The Line... I thought how cool it
would be to throw a fundraiser party where
everything from the venue through to the website is
provided by local businesses and artists who believe
that protecting ocean ecology is not just a
conservation issue, but a humanitarian one as well."
Party With A Purpose presented Oceans 12, its
second annual ocean awareness fundraiser event
June this year, shedding light on the plastic vortex,
unsustainable fishing, and cetacean slaughter.

Charlotte and Robin HwangFoodlink
Charlotte Hwang:Charlotte returned to Hong Kong from Boston University in 2008and started thinking of ways to help her mother with Foodlink Foun-dation, which has been dormant since the SARS epidemic in 2002.She started reheating leftover foods from banquets and buffets athome and delivering them door to door. Many improvements havehappened since, and she now has the job of Fundraising Director,helping Foodlink grow in its name, raise funding for our staff anddaily operations, and raise awareness of the food waste situation inHong Kong. At the same time Charlotte runs a jewelry and accesso-ries store based out of Central called The9thMuse, featuring localand international brands, some with proceeds that benefit Foodlink,WWF and self-sustainable communities in Colombia.
Robin Hwang:Robin joined Foodlink Foundation Limited in 2010. As ExecutiveDirector, she is responsible for overseeing the strategic mission andgrowth of Foodlink as well as seeking the support of sponsors anddonors in order to uphold Foodlink's charitable objectives. Asidefrom volunteering at Foodlink Foundation, Robin works in the realestate market after having received her B.A. from Williams Collegeand her M.Sc. in Real Estate Investment and Finance from The Uni-versity of Hong Kong.
